From the Observer's Said and Done today:

Plus one to watch: Sheffield Wednesday chairman Milan Mandaric on criticism of manager Dave Jones: "I just want more patience – give the manager support. There's room for patience, being brave and working together. We have to get behind him."


Mandaric's previous – 25 Jan 2011: Tells Wednesday's fans to back Alan Irvine. "Booing doesn't help anyone. This is a difficult time but it's not a time to panic or point fingers. Now is the time for all of us to be together and get behind our manager. I believe in Alan." 3 Feb: Sacks him.
